#661e17 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#661e17 is composed of 40% red, 11.8%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.6% magenta, 77.5% yellow and 60% black. It has a hue angle of 5.3 degrees, a saturation of 63.2% and a lightness of 24.5%. #661e17 color hex could be obtained by blending #cc3c2e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

#661e17 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#661e17 has RGB values of R:102, G:30,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.77,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6692375.

Shades and Tints of #661e17
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060201 is the darkest color, while #fdf6f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#661e17
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#403e3d is the less saturated color, while #790e04 is the most saturated one.
